FWIW with my super high end Pioneer/Infinity system, some MP3 CDs will play and others will not.
Some will play on other systems and some will not....
It's really like the wild west out there.
Bottom line is find a blank that your car player likes and use that brand.
Burn at 4x speed or less and don't go to max size.
